Drawing shapes can feel stressful, especially when you think they need to look perfect. Many beginners tighten their hand or stop halfway because something feels wrong. This video helps you understand what shapes really are so drawing can feel calmer and easier. In this lesson, you’ll learn a simple way to think about shapes that removes pressure and judgment. Instead of copying or fixing lines, you’ll focus on finishing shapes and letting them exist as they are. What You’ll Learn What shapes actually are in drawing Why perfection creates tension How closed lines help your hand relax Why finishing matters more than fixing How simple shapes build confidence Why It Matters Shapes are the foundation of all drawing. When shapes feel stressful, it’s hard to continue. Understanding them in a calmer way helps you build trust with your hand and enjoy the process more.
